Wall Inspection and Repair
Evaluating wall surfaces for any type of blemishes and without delay addressing them through required repairs is vital for accomplishing a smooth and perfect paint work. Before starting the paint procedure, meticulously check out the walls for splits, holes, damages, or any other damages that could impact the result.
Start by completing any splits or holes with spackling substance, allowing it to completely dry entirely prior to sanding it down to develop a smooth surface. For bigger dents or harmed locations, think about using joint substance to guarantee a smooth repair.
Additionally, check for any kind of loosened paint or wallpaper that might require to be gotten rid of. Remove any type of peeling paint or old wallpaper, and sand the surface area to produce an uniform structure.
It's also vital to evaluate for water damages, as this can lead to mold development and impact the attachment of the brand-new paint. Resolve any type of water stains or mildew with the suitable cleaning remedies before proceeding with the painting process.
Cleaning and Surface Area Preparation
To make certain an excellent and well-prepared surface for painting, the next step entails completely cleaning up and prepping the walls. Begin by cleaning the walls with a microfiber cloth or a duster to remove any kind of loosened dirt, webs, or debris.
For more stubborn dust or grime, a remedy of mild cleaning agent and water can be used to carefully scrub the walls, complied with by a complete rinse with clean water. Pay special interest to areas near light buttons, door takes care of, and baseboards, as these tend to accumulate even more dirt.
After cleansing, it is essential to check the wall surfaces for any type of fractures, openings, or flaws. These ought to be full of spackling substance and sanded smooth as soon as completely dry. Sanding the walls gently with fine-grit sandpaper will certainly additionally assist develop a consistent surface for painting.
